A ct 2.i A brightly lit room in the Larin house The entr'acte is based on the central theme of the Letter Scene. To the strains of a waltz, played by a military band courtesy of the Company Commander with whom the ladies flirt, the guests assembled for Tatyana's name‐day chatter and gossip (v.25–6, 28).
